What is the best method for removing stubborn or old wallpaper?
Older wallpaper often responds best to professional steaming combined with a carefully applied scoring tool that allows moisture to penetrate the adhesive layer without damaging the drywall beneath. How do professionals remove wallpaper that has been painted over?
Painted-over wallpaper is one of the more challenging removal scenarios because the paint layer blocks standard softening solutions from reaching the adhesive. Our team uses careful scoring to create penetration points, then applies steam or an appropriate solution to soften and remove the layers systematically while minimizing drywall damage.
How long does a professional wallpaper removal project take?
Timeline depends on the number of rooms being stripped, the wallpaper layers present, the age, adhesive type, and the extent of wall repair required after removal. A single room can typically be stripped and prepared in one to two days, while larger multi-room projects may require a full week.
Can I paint directly over old wallpaper instead of removing it?
Painting over wallpaper is generally not recommended because seams, edges, and texture almost always telegraph through the paint finish over time. Additionally, moisture from the paint can cause existing wallpaper to bubble, peel, and pull away from the wall, creating a far worse surface condition than existed before painting.

Is it possible to remove wallpaper from a plaster wall without damaging the plaster?
Plaster walls are generally more durable substrates for wallpaper removal than drywall because plaster surfaces do not have a paper facing that can tear away during removal. Our team adjusts the removal technique for plaster substrates to minimize mechanical stress while still achieving thorough wallpaper and adhesive removal.
Can wallpaper be removed from a bathroom or kitchen where moisture is already a concern?
Wallpaper removal in bathrooms and kitchens requires particular care because elevated moisture levels may have caused adhesive failure or drywall deterioration behind the wall covering. Our approach includes a thorough substrate assessment before removal and moisture-resistant priming after the surface is fully prepared for painting.
